4 Installation
1- Remove the protective sponges.

2- Install the charging station.
Install the adaptor plug to the charging station and set up the cables to prevent the adaptor cable from wrapping around the machine during vacuuming.


Install the charging station in a location where it can easily be accessed by the vacuum cleaner. Install the charging station on a hard and level ground rather than a carpet.
To ensure smooth operation of the robot, it is advised that no obstacles are present within 1.5 m on the front and within 0.5 m on the left and right sides.

4 Installation

WARNING: If you are going to use the device for the first time or if you have not used it for a long time, fully charge the batteries before using it.

Always keep the charging station plugged, otherwise the robot vacuum cleaner cannot return to the charging station automatically.

For a smooth charging operation, do not move the charging station. When the location is changed, it may delete the available map and create a new map due to the positioning error.

5 Operation
Starting the cleaning

Press "1" button to start the automatic cleaning mode. When it is started, the robot vacuum cleaner is removed from the charging dock, performs an automatic scan to create a map, determines the cleaning route in a smart way and divides the area to several regions. The cleaning route is planned along the wall and the robot vacuum cleaner moves forward and backward to clean different regions in order.

WARNING: If the charging level is too low, the cleaning cannot be started. Please charge the appliance before starting the cleaning.

WARNING: Before the cleaning, tidy up all cables to prevent disconnections due to entanglement/pulling of the cables and to prevent damage to the furniture.

WARNING: In the automatic cleaning mode, if the area to be cleaned is less than 10 square meters, the cleaning is performed twice as default.

WARNING: Do not move the charging dock during cleaning and make sure that the station is plugged; otherwise the robot vacuum cleaner may not be able to return for recharging.
Pausing
Press "①" button on the body to stop the robot vacuum cleaner while it is operating. The robot vacuum cleaner switches to pause mode.
Automatic charging: The robot vacuum cleaner returns automatically to recharge after the cleaning is completed.
Manual charging: The robot vacuum cleaner returns automatically to the charging station when you press "button on the upper body when it is in the pause position.
A. If the operation is paused, press the button to recharge automatically. B. If the robot vacuum cleaner is caught up anywhere and cannot find the charging dock, please move the robot vacuum cleaner to the charging station yourself to allow it to be charged.
5 Operation
Point cleaning

Bring the robot vacuum cleaner to the area to be cleaned and press the "①" button twice. When the mode is activated, the robot vacuum cleaner shall clean a square area of 1.5 x 1.5 m by considering itself as the center.
It cannot start the point cleaning operation from the charging dock. When the point cleaning is completed, it does not return to the charging station and remains in its position. Bring it to the charging stand or move it to the charging stand by pressing the button on the upper body.

Sleep
The robot vacuum cleaner switches to sleep mode automatically if it remains stationary for 10 minutes. The robot vacuum cleaner switches to sleep mode automatically 10 minutes after it is completely recharged. The sleep mode deactivates the current task.
Resetting the system
Press "1" button for 15 seconds in standby position to reset the system. When the system is reset, the map and the original settings (including virtual limits) on the robot vacuum cleaner are deleted.

Add a device
- Open the app, create a new account, and follow the instructions in the application.
- Before setting up the Wi-Fi, ensure that the robot vacuum cleaner and the Wi-Fi network meet the following requirements.
A. Robot Vacuum Cleaner:
- The charging level of the robot vacuum cleaner shall be over 20% or the robot vacuum cleaner shall be placed on the charging dock.
B. Wi-Fi network:
- Make sure the password of your wireless network (modem) is correct.
- Do not use any VPN (Virtual Private Network).
- Wi-Fi router shall support 802.11b/g/n and IPv4 protocols.
- The router shall be in the 2.4GHz frequency band or a dual-band router that supports the 2.4GHz band shall be used. The robot vacuum cleaner does not support the 5GHz frequency band.
- If the robot vacuum cleaner cannot connect to the 2.4/5GHz dual-band Wi-Fi network, please select the 2.4GHz network for Wi-Fi settings. You may switch back to the other frequency band when the setting is completed.
- If you are connecting to a hidden network, please ensure that you enter the network name [SSID (sensitive to capitalization)] correctly and that you are connected to a 2.4GHz wireless network.
- If you are using a wireless network extender, please ensure that the network name (SSID) and the password are the same as the main network.

5.3.2 Operation modes
Map Management
A. Real time mapping
Real-time creation of a house map may help you understand the cleaning route and the cleaning environment easily. A map of the house is created after cleaning. The map is updated in real time during each vacuuming operation to ensure normal navigation. To create a complete house map:
a. Open the doors of your rooms for the robot vacuum cleaner to map each room; b. Remove any objects that may cause obstruction or blockage of the robot vacuum cleaner; c. Do not change the location of the charging dock or unplug it after the map is created.
B. Repositioning and remapping
If the robot vacuum cleaner is relocated or significant changes are made in the environment, the robot vacuum cleaner tries to reposition to adapt to the new environment and may create the relevant map again. The details are as follows:
a. If repositioning is successful, the robot vacuum cleaner continues cleaning; b. If repositioning is unsuccessful, the robot vacuum cleaner starts over to scan in order to make the mapping again.

WARNING: Ensure that the robot vacuum cleaner always starts the cleaning operation from the charging dock.
During cleaning, do not intervene in the robot vacuum cleaner or change its location.
Room cleaning mode (Supported by the relevant mobile application only)
You may specify the rooms you want to be cleaned with the mobile application, then the robot vacuum cleaner cleans only the room(s) that is/are marked in the map.

6 Cleaning and maintenance
Turn off the appliance and unplug it before cleaning it.

WARNING: Never use gasoline, solvent, abrasive cleaners, metal objects or hard brushes to clean the appliance.
6.1 Cleaning the dust container and filters

You may call our call center to order a new filter when your filter reaches the end of its expected life, is deformed or needs to be replaced for a reason.

To achieve the maximum performance with EPA filter, clean it with a brush after each cleaning.
EPA filter is a replaceable accessory.
If you performed a cleaning operation in a space where there is construction dust and dust with very tiny particles, replace your filter with a new one in order not to experience a loss of performance.
- Remove the dust container by pressing the button as shown below.

- Open the dust container as it is seen below and empty it.

6 Cleaning and maintenance
- Remove the high performance filter and clean the filter using the cleaning brush provided together with the appliance.

- Wash dust container and filter assembly periodically with cold water as required as per the frequency of operation.

- Leave dust container and filter assembly to dry after washing, and ensure that they are completely dried.

Drying may take 24 to 48 hours.
- Assemble dust container and filter assembly after drying them and then install the assembly to the vacuum cleaner.

WARNING: Do not operate the robot vacuum cleaner without installing the filter group. Otherwise, the appliance may get damaged.
6.2 Cleaning of the brush
- Open the upper cover of the main brush by pressing on the tabs. Pull and remove the main roll upwards. Cut the hair lapped on the roller brush with the cutting and sharp side of the cleaning brush. Then clean the dusts on the roller brush with the bristles of the cleaning brush.
6 Cleaning and maintenance

- Replace the brush after cleaning it and close the cover in the direction of the arrow.

6 Cleaning and maintenance
6.3 Cleaning and installation of the side brush

In the long term use, wash the side brush with warm water in order to eliminate the shape deformation. Install it to the robot as it is shown after it has dried.
6.4 Cleaning of the sensors
Clean the sensors and charging pins/electrodes regularly and remove the dust using a dry and soft cloth or a cleaning brush.

7 Troubleshooting
General Error Conditions
| Failure Cause and remedy | |
| Cannot be operated | 1. Charging level is low. Place the robot vacuum cleaner to the charging dock so that it shall be aligned with the charging poles. Bring the button on the left of the robot vacuum cleaner to position “I”; and the vacuum cleaner shall be operated automatically (When the robot vacuum cleaner is completely discharged, you shall need to charge for a while for automatic operation).2. The ambient temperature is very low (under 0 °C) or very high (above 50 °C). Please use the robot vacuum cleaner at an ambient temperature from 0 to 40 °C.3. Please ensure that the on/off button on the side of the robot vacuum cleaner is brought to position “I”. |
| Battery not charging | 1. Please remove the robot vacuum cleaner and check if the indicator light on the charging dock station is illuminated and ensure that both ends of the power adaptor of the charging dock are connected.2. Loose contact. Please clean the spring contacts on the charging dock and the charging contacts on the robot vacuum cleaner.3. Please ensure that the on/off button on the side of the robot vacuum cleaner is brought to position “I”. |
| Does not return to the dock/station for charging | 1. There are too many obstacles around the charging dock. Please place the charging dock to an area free of obstacles.2. The robot vacuum cleaner is too far away from the charging dock. Bring the robot vacuum cleaner closer to the charging dock and try again.3. Make sure that the charging stand station is plugged and there is energy. |
| Abnormal operation Turn off and on again. | |
| Operates with abnormal noise. | Foreign materials may have entered to the main brush, side brushes and the wheels. Please turn off the robot vacuum cleaner and clean it. |
| Cleaning performance is low / dust leaks | 1. Dust container is full. Please clean the dust container.2. Filter is clogged. Please clean or replace the filter.3. Foreign materials may have entered to the main brush. Please clean the main brush. |
7 Troubleshooting
| Cannot connect to the Wi-Fi network. | 1. Wi-Fi signal is weak. Make sure that the Wi-Fi signal in the location of the robot vacuum cleaner is strong.2. There is a cutoff in Wi-Fi connection. Please reset Wi-Fi, download the latest mobile application and try again.3. Password is not entered correctly.4. The router used is a model that operates in 5G frequency band (this robot vacuum supports the 2.4G frequency band only). |
| Timed cleaning feature does not operate | Charging level is low. Timed cleaning can only be started when the charge level is higher than 20%. |
| The vacuum cleaner consumes power while it is in the charging dock | The vacuum cleaner consumes very little amount of power while it is in the charging dock; this feature allows to keep the battery performance in the best level. |
Failure List
When the robot vacuum cleaner switches to the error position, the illuminated home button on the upper body starts to blink red and gives an audible warning. Follow the audible warning to resolve the fault.
| Audible Warning Solution | |
| Error 1: Battery error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| Battery temperature is very high or very low. Wait until the battery temperature reaches the normal values (0 °C~40 °C/32 °F~104 °F). |
| Error 2: Wheel error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| Please check for any foreign material stuck in the wheels and restart the vacuum cleaner. |
| Error 3: Side brush error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| Please check for any foreign material stuck in the side brush and restart the vacuum |
7 Troubleshooting
| Error 4: Main motor error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| ·Please check whether there is any foreign material stuck at the rear of the rotating brush (in the air flow path) and restart the vacuum cleaner.·Please check the dust container and the filter, and restart the vacuum cleaner. |
| Error 5: Turbo brush error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| ·Please remove the rotating brush, and clean the connection part of the rotating brush, rotating brush cover and the dust nozzle. Restart the vacuum cleaner after cleaning. |
| Error 6: Laser sensor error. Please refer to the manual or the application. | ·Please check for any foreign material inside the laser sensor, clean if required and restart the vacuum cleaner. |
| Error 7: Charging operation error. Please clean the charging contact area. | ·Please check for any contamination in the charging area and clean the charging poles. |
| Error 8: Software error. Please turn off and restart again. | ·Please bring the main button to position O and back to position I and restart the vacuum cleaner |
| Error 9: Abnormal operation. Please make sure that the main button is turned on. | ·Please bring the main button to on position initially |
